Wrestlers With The Highest Win Percentages In WCW

Maybe wins and losses are not so important in wrestling, but these kinds of stats are always interesting to have a little idea of how a wrestler was booked. Obviously, in this list, there will be mostly babyfaces, because the heels lose a lot of matches. So don't be surprised if you don't see Ric Flair or Hulk Hogan on this list.

It is worth mentioning that we will take into account all types of matches, including House Shows and live events. Also, you should know that to qualify, we set a minimum of 100 matches in the promotion. So, without further ado, let's take a look at the wrestlers with the highest winning percentages in WCW.

10 Ultimo Dragon (70.1%)

Ultimo Dragon worked for WCW between 1996 and 1998. He had 134 matches in total, of which he won 94. That's why he has an excellent winning percentage of 70.1%.

If we talk about singles matches only, his percentage improves a bit (71.4%). In his brief WCW period, Ultimo Dragon was a two-time Cruiserweight Champion and a two-time World Television Champion as well.

9 PN News (71.7%)

PN News was never a popular wrestler, and chances are you've never heard of him, or don't remember him. However, he has one of the highest win percentages in WCW, at 71.7%.

He worked for WCW for only one year, but he wrestled a lot, as he had 127 matches. PN News won 91 matches, lost 32, and drew 4, although he never had a major win, let alone a memorable match.

8 Johnny B. Badd (71.8%)

Johnny B. Badd (also known as Marc Mero) was never a main eventer or a superstar, but he dominated the mid-card in WCW. As proof of this, we only have to look at his win percentage, which is 71.8%, the product of 389 wins in 542 matches.

Johnny B. Badd beat wrestlers like Arn Anderson, Lord Steven Regal, Bobby Eaton, Diamond Dallas Page, Brian Pillman, Paul Orndorff, and Lex Luger. It is also worth mentioning that he was a three-time WCW World Television Champion.

7 The Cat (72.5%)

Ernest "The Cat" Miller worked for WCW between 1997 and 2001. He never won a title, but he did win many matches, including several PPV matches. Miller finished his WCW career with an impressive winning percentage of 72.5, coming out on top in 190 of his 262 matches.

Over the years, The Cat defeated wrestlers such as Lance Storm, Jim Duggan, Rick Steiner, Bam Bam Bigelow, The Franchise, and The Great Muta, among others. He was nowhere near being among the best wrestlers in the company, but he still defeated the vast majority of his opponents.

6 Dustin Rhodes (74%)

Dustin Rhodes (also known as Goldust in WWE) worked for WCW for several years. He won many matches and established himself as a solid mid-card wrestler, although he was never in the World Title picture.

Rhodes had 795 matches in WCW, of which he won 588, which is a win percentage of 74%. If we check only the televised matches, his percentage is even better (75.8%). It is hard to believe that Dustin Rhodes won so many matches in WCW, as he was never under the spotlight.

5 Scott Steiner (76.7%)

Scott Steiner had an exceptional winning percentage of 76.7, a product of 720 wins in 939 matches. Impressive, isn't it? But Steiner spent a lot of time in the tag team division, so it's worth digging a little deeper.

In tag team action, Steiner won 82.1% of his matches. Meanwhile, in singles matches, he posted a winning percentage of 61.2. Either way, he was an iconic wrestler in WCW, who was used to winning. It is worth mentioning that Steiner won 11 titles in WCW.

4 Rick Steiner (77.1%)

As you probably expected, Scott's brother, Rick Steiner, also has an amazing win percentage, but perhaps what you didn't expect was that it was even higher than Scott's. Rick won 895 of his 1161 matches in WCW. He won 80.3% of his tag team matches, and 70.2% of his singles matches.

Many fans think that Scott was better as a singles star, but Rick had a better win percentage. But this time we will not discuss who was better, what is clear is that The Steiner Brothers won a lot of matches in WCW.

3 El Gigante (79%)

El Gigante, also known as Giant Gonzales in WWE, had a 79-win percentage in WCW. That’s right, one of the worst wrestlers of all time had a fantastic win/loss record, which makes us think that wins and losses don’t matter at all.

El Gigante had 195 matches in WCW, and he won 154 of them, although most of them were on House Shows. It is worth mentioning that El Gigante never lost a televised singles match in WCW, as he had a 13-0 record.

2 Sting (79.8%)

Sting is arguably the greatest wrestler in WCW history, as he worked for WCW from start to finish, and starred in several memorable moments throughout his career. He was an authentic babyface, a fan favorite, and extremely talented, so it's no wonder he won the vast majority of his matches in the company.

Sting won 1,153 matches, lost 217, and drew 74, which gives him a 79.8 win percentage. In terms of singles action, his win percentage is pretty much the same (79.5%).

1 Goldberg (87.3%)

You probably knew Goldberg was on this list, as he was practically untouchable in WCW, and it was very rare to see him lose. In fact, he had an undefeated streak of 173 matches, or so it is officially recorded. Goldberg had 316 WCW matches in total, of which he won 276, lost 22, and drew 18, for a win percentage of 87.3. But in singles action, his record is even more impressive, 259 wins, eight losses, and 13 draws (92.5%).
